         <title>Ring Topology   </title>
         <author>tyler_gosha4959</author>
         <link>https://padlet.com/tyler_gosha4959/9y1kcub3hhfj/wish/318245009</link>
         <description><![CDATA[<div>A <strong>ring topology</strong> is a network configuration in which device connections create a circular data path. Each networked device is connected to two others, like points on a circle. Together, devices in a <strong>ring topology</strong> are referred to as a <strong>ring</strong> network.<br><br></div>]]></description>

         <title>Bridge</title>
         <author>tyler_gosha4959</author>
         <link>https://padlet.com/tyler_gosha4959/9y1kcub3hhfj/wish/318245051</link>
         <description><![CDATA[<div>A <strong>bridge</strong> is a type of <strong>computer network</strong> device that provides interconnection with other <strong>bridge networks</strong>that use the same protocol. <strong>Bridge</strong> devices work at the data link layer of the Open System Interconnect (OSI) model, connecting two different <strong>networks</strong>together and providing communication between them.<br><br></div>]]></description>

         <title>Metropolitan Area Network (MAN)</title>
         <author>tyler_gosha4959</author>
         <link>https://padlet.com/tyler_gosha4959/9y1kcub3hhfj/wish/318245233</link>
         <description><![CDATA[<div>A <strong>metropolitan area network</strong> (MAN) is a <strong>network</strong> that interconnects users with computer resources in a geographic <strong>area</strong> or region larger than that covered by even a large local <strong>area network</strong> (LAN) but smaller than the <strong>area</strong> covered by a wide <strong>area network</strong> (WAN).<br><br></div>]]></description>

         <title>Transmission Control Protocol (TCP)</title>
         <author>tyler_gosha4959</author>
         <link>https://padlet.com/tyler_gosha4959/9y1kcub3hhfj/wish/318245401</link>
         <description><![CDATA[<div>TCP (<strong>Transmission Control Protocol</strong>) is a standard that defines how to establish and maintain a network conversation via which application programs can exchange data. TCP works with the Internet <strong>Protocol</strong> (IP), which defines how computers send packets of data to each other.<br><br></div>]]></description>

         <title>Latency</title>
         <author>tyler_gosha4959</author>
         <link>https://padlet.com/tyler_gosha4959/9y1kcub3hhfj/wish/318246177</link>
         <description><![CDATA[<div><strong>Latency Definition</strong>. <strong>Latency</strong> is the amount of time a message takes to traverse a system. In a <strong>computer </strong>network, it is an expression of how much time it takes for a packet of data to get from one designated point to another. It is sometimes measured as the time required for a packet to be returned to its sender.<br><br></div>]]></description>

         <title>Gateway</title>
         <author>tyler_gosha4959</author>
         <link>https://padlet.com/tyler_gosha4959/9y1kcub3hhfj/wish/318246383</link>
         <description><![CDATA[<div>In <strong>computer networking</strong> and telecommunications, a<strong>gateway</strong> is a component that is part of two <strong>networks</strong>, which use different protocols. The <strong>gateway</strong> will translate one protocol into the other.<br><br></div>]]></description>
